Crutcher -- Benjamin Dyer Crutcher, a retired maintenance controller with the U.S. Air Force, died November 21, 1999 at a Fort Worth hospital. Born January 3, 1920 in Miami, FL, he retired in 1972 from Cape Kennedy Air Force Base, where he worked with the Apollo Program. He was an elder at First Presbyterian Church in Albuquerque, and taught optical technology at Southwestern Indian Polytechnic Institute from 1978-1986. He and his wife moved to Fort Worth in 1995. Full Military Honors will be afforded MSgt. Crutcher at 1:30 p.m., Wednesday, November 24, 1999, at Fort Sam Houston National Cemetery in San Antonio, TX.
